SUMMARY OF JOB RESPONSIBILITIES : Manages the maintenance duties, short- and long-term planning and maintenance project implementation at all facilities. Responsible for leading the installation, maintenance and repair of all plant equipment and facilities with consideration to strategy, business needs, and cost.

Requirements

  • Strong knowledge of electrical, hydraulic, and mechanical systems.
  • Experience in planning maintenance operations.
  • Technical writing, communication, and presentation skills
  • Ability to communicate and connect with persons of varying levels of technical ability, experience, and education.
  • Project Management involving multiple projects and deadlines
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ively with others toward mutual objectives.
  • Well-versed in all maintenance processes and health and safety regulations.
  • The ability to adapt to work effectively in an environment of change, uncertainty, and ambiguity; can make pragmatic decisions in a timely fashion.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office products including, but not limited to, Word, Excel, and Outlook.
  • A Bachelor’s Degree and/or related maintenance experience; or equivalent combination of education and related maintenance experience is required.
  • Minimum of 5 years’ experience in a maintenance supervisory or management role in a manufacturing environment with demonstrated leadership skills strongly preferred.

Nice To Haves

  • Knowledge in lean six sigma tools and/or Lean Maintenance experience with a continuous improvement mentality
  • Preferred knowledge and experience in Machine Repair including mechanical and electrical on various Machine Centers, i.e., Mazak, DMG/Mori, Okuma, Doosan, etc.

Responsibilities

  • Manage and develop the Maintenance Team.
  • Develop and maintain preventative maintenance strategy to minimize downtime of all machinery.
  • Manage and coordinate activities of workers and contractors engaged in servicing, repair, installation and maintenance of equipment and facilities
  • Source and purchase technology, equipment, and machinery in line with maintenance strategy.
  • Recognize and implement cost saving opportunities.
  • Responsible for electronic reliability data and improving methods for collecting accurate data
  • Establish and track KPIs as required to successfully manage the safety, quality, and efficiency of the maintenance operations.
  • Ensure that designated buildings, plant, and facilities are fit for all business unit purposes.
  • Prioritize changing demands and structure the team to ensure deadlines are met.
  • Ensure compliant record-keeping, in accordance with the Akron Brass Quality Manual.
  • Maintain up-to-date knowledge of industry trends
  • Allocate organizational resources in alignment with strategic plans and priorities
  • Alert Leadership of critical maintenance, supply, and safety risks.
  • Responsible for planning, developing, and maintaining the Maintenance budget.
  • Demonstrate a high level of internal customer service.
  • All other duties as assigned.
